schule:objekt-orientierte_programmierung
Unterschiede
Hier werden die Unterschiede zwischen zwei Versionen angezeigt.
Beide Seiten der vorigen RevisionVorhergehende ÜberarbeitungNächste Überarbeitung | Vorhergehende ÜberarbeitungLetzte ÜberarbeitungBeide Seiten der Revision | ||
schule:objekt-orientierte_programmierung [2016-12-11 10:31] – Klassendiagramme in IHK-Prüfungen marco.bakera | schule:objekt-orientierte_programmierung [2019-12-24 13:25] – [Sequenzdiagramme] ausgelagert marco.bakera | ||
---|---|---|---|
Zeile 11: | Zeile 11: | ||
Einige dieser Diagramme werden in den folgenden Abschnitten beschrieben. | Einige dieser Diagramme werden in den folgenden Abschnitten beschrieben. | ||
+ | |||
===== Ein Beispiel: Max und Moni ===== | ===== Ein Beispiel: Max und Moni ===== | ||
Zeile 47: | Zeile 48: | ||
===== Klassendiagramme ===== | ===== Klassendiagramme ===== | ||
- | Gleichartige | + | Häufig stellt man fest, dass es Objekte |
==== Aufbau und Zweck ==== | ==== Aufbau und Zweck ==== | ||
Zeile 98: | Zeile 99: | ||
</ | </ | ||
- | Klassen werden in Python mit dem Schlüsselwort '' | + | Klassen werden in Python mit dem Schlüsselwort '' |
<code python> | <code python> | ||
Zeile 147: | Zeile 148: | ||
==== Klassendiagramme in IHK-Prüfungen ==== | ==== Klassendiagramme in IHK-Prüfungen ==== | ||
- | Klassendiagramme kommen häufig in IHK-Prüfungen vor. So z.B. in [[https://tbs1.de/ | + | Klassendiagramme kommen häufig in IHK-Prüfungen vor. So z.B. in //2015, Winter, Handlungsschritt 2//. |
===== Sequenzdiagramme ===== | ===== Sequenzdiagramme ===== | ||
- | [[wpde> | ||
- | {{: | + | → [[Sequenzdiagramm]] |
- | Für ein konkretes Beispiel sieht es folgendermaßen aus. | ||
- | {{: | ||
- | |||
- | * Sie dienen z. B. der Dokumentation komplexer Abläufe, an denen viele Objekte beteiligt sind | ||
- | * Jedes Objekt erhält eine eigene Lebenslinie, | ||
- | * Name und Typ des Objektes -- getrennt durch einen Doppelpunkt -- werden an den Kopf der Lebenslinie geschrieben. Ist der Name nicht relevant, kann er entfallen. | ||
- | * Pfeile zu den Objekten beschreiben Methoden, die auf diesen Objekten aufgerufen werden. Die Pfeilspitze zeigt auf das Objekt, zu dem die Methode gehört. | ||
- | |||
- | Unter [[https:// | ||
===== Aktivitätsdiagramme ===== | ===== Aktivitätsdiagramme ===== | ||
- | {{: | ||
- | Das [[wpde>Aktivitätsdiagramm]] | + | → [[Aktivitätsdiagramm]] |
- | Programm-Ablauf-Plan eine Funktionalität bzw. Aktivität in einem Programm. Einzelne // | + | |
- | Details stehen in [[https:// | + | ===== Links ===== |
- | ===== Links ===== | ||
- | * [[https:// | ||
* [[https:// | * [[https:// | ||
* [[http:// | * [[http:// |
schule/objekt-orientierte_programmierung.txt · Zuletzt geändert: 2019-12-24 13:29 von marco.bakera